17 Terms

1
New cards

careful statistical claim

states what the data support without extending the conclusion beyond the sample or study design

2
New cards

categorical variable

a variable whose values are group labels, categories or names and places each observational unit into one category or group label

3
New cards

data

pieces of information collected about items or individuals

4
New cards

in context

when the statistical statement connects the statistical result to the real-world people/objects/variables/ questions being studied

5
New cards

investigate question

tells what the study is trying to learn from data and should determine the population, variables, study type and appropriate conclusion

6
New cards

observational unit

the individual person, object, animal or event from which data are collected

7
New cards

parameter

a numerical summary or attribute that describes a population

8
New cards

population

the entire group of items or individuals we want to learn about and match the group named in the investigate question

9
New cards

quantitative variable

a variable whose values are numerical measurements or counts

10
New cards

sample

the smaller group or subset of the population from which data are actually collected

11
New cards

sample size

the number of items or individuals in the sample

12
New cards

statistic

a numerical summary or attribute that describes a sample

13
New cards

statistical process

the cycle of asking a question, collecting data, analyzing data, and interpreting results

14
New cards

statistical question

a question that can be answered with data and anticipates variability in the data

15
New cards

statistical study

a study in which data are collected from a sample to answer an investigative questions about a larger population

16
New cards

variability

the natural difference experted among observations in a data set

17
New cards

variable

a characteristic measured or recorded about each observational unit that may very from one unit to another
